One highly effective method to initiate this transformation is through mindful organization. This practice involves more than just arranging items neatly; it requires a conscious assessment of what each object brings to your life. Consider the following strategies to engage in mindful organization:
- Prioritize Essential Items: Start by identifying what you genuinely need in your living space. Items that serve a functional purpose or provide emotional comfort should be kept, while those that overwhelm or distract should be discarded.
- Create Zones: Designate specific areas for particular activities, such as work, relaxation, or hobbies. This not only helps streamline your environment but also encourages you to engage more fully in each activity, fostering a greater connection with your feelings related to them.
- Employ Color Psychology: The colors in your space can significantly impact your emotions. Soft, neutral tones can evoke feelings of calmness, while bolder colors can inspire energy. Experiment with paint, decor, or even textiles to find the color palette that resonates with you.
Incorporating nature into your home is another powerful way to enhance emotional awareness. Studies have demonstrated that natural elements, such as plants or water features, can lower stress and promote feelings of comfort. Here are a few tips for integrating nature into your space:
- Indoor Plants: Adding greenery not only beautifies your home but also improves air quality. Low-maintenance options like succulents or snake plants can infuse life into your space without overwhelming your responsibilities.
- Natural Light: Maximize natural light by keeping windows unblocked and using sheer curtains. Sunlight can significantly lift your mood and enhance your overall well-being.
- Earthy Textures: Incorporate natural materials such as wood, stone, or cotton into your decor. These elements can create a grounding effect, reminding you of your connection to the earth.

Incorporating Mindfulness Practices
While creating a calming environment is crucial for simplifying your space, it is equally important to engage in mindfulness practices that enhance emotional awareness. Mindfulness involves being present in the moment and recognizing your thoughts and feelings without judgment. Integrating mindfulness into your daily routine can drastically transform how you interact with your environment. Here are some tips to blend mindfulness into your life:
- Mindful Breathing: Start your day with a few moments dedicated to mindful breathing. Focusing on your breath can help center your thoughts and prepare you emotionally for the day ahead. This practice not only helps reduce anxiety but also cultivates a greater awareness of your emotional state throughout the day.
- Gratitude Journaling: Consider keeping a gratitude journal in a designated area of your home. Writing down things you are grateful for each day can shift your perspective, allowing you to notice positive moments that often go unrecognized. This simple act can boost your overall happiness and emotional awareness.
- Mindful Decluttering: Instead of viewing decluttering as a chore, approach it as a form of mindfulness meditation. As you sort through your belongings, ask yourself how each item makes you feel. This can provide insight into your emotional connections to material possessions and help you make more intentional choices about what you keep.
In addition to these practices, creating a sensory-friendly environment can bolster emotional awareness. The five senses can influence your emotional state dramatically. Here’s how you can adjust your surroundings to engage your senses positively:
- Soundscapes: Integrate calming sounds into your space, such as gentle music, nature sounds, or even white noise. The auditory environment can significantly affect your mood. Consider utilizing a sound machine, or simply playing soft instrumental music while going about your daily tasks.
- Soothing Scents: The aromas in your home can evoke strong emotional responses. Experiment with essential oils or natural candles with scents like lavender or eucalyptus, known for their calming properties. Creating a signature scent for your space can help anchor positive feelings and improve emotional awareness.
- Touch Elements: Incorporate a variety of textures in your decor. Soft blankets, smooth stones, or even tactile wall hangings can provide a sensory experience that may evoke feelings of comfort and calmness, enhancing your overall emotional state.
